团队冲刺第9天

团队冲刺第9天

日期: [填写具体日期]


一、昨日进展与遗留问题

1. 已完成

借阅闭环

  • 超时任务幂等性实现(Redis锁+消息唯一ID)
  • 借阅流程可视化进度条上线(用户反馈良好)

权限模块

  • 动态权限线程安全问题修复(ConcurrentTrie稳定运行)
  • 审计日志支持多维度查询(测试通过)

推荐系统

  • 协同过滤分块计算优化(计算时间降至1.5小时)
  • A/B测试实时看板接入(ClickHouse数据可视化)

2. 待解决

借阅模块

  • 超时任务补偿机制偶发死锁(需优化Saga事务回滚策略)
  • 部分用户反馈续借入口不明显(UI调整待跟进)

推荐系统

  • Faiss索引加载内存波动(需优化预加载策略)
  • A/B测试数据存在少量偏差(需排查埋点丢失问题)

权限模块

  • 审计日志压缩导致短暂服务降级(需调整压缩时段)

二、今日核心开发任务

1. 借阅功能优化 & 收尾

📌 稳定性提升

  • 修复Saga事务死锁问题(优化数据库事务隔离级别)
  • 增加超时任务补偿日志(便于后续排查)

📌 用户体验优化

  • 调整续借按钮UI(更醒目,增加倒计时提示)
  • 开发借阅失败自动重试机制(3次重试+最终通知)

2. 权限模块最终验收

📌 生产环境验证

  • 全量开放权限热更新(监控性能抖动)
  • 审计日志压缩策略优化(非高峰时段执行)

📌 安全加固

  • JWT令牌版本号强制刷新策略测试
  • 权限变更操作二次确认(防止误操作)

3. 推荐系统深度优化

📌 算法性能

  • Faiss索引动态加载优化(减少内存占用)
  • 协同过滤离线计算进一步分片(目标1小时内完成)

📌 A/B测试完善

  • 修复埋点数据丢失问题(增加数据校验逻辑)
  • 优化实时看板(增加算法对比曲线)

三、关键技术方案

模块 技术难点 解决方案
借阅超时 Saga事务死锁 乐观锁+超时回滚机制
推荐算法 Faiss内存波动 索引分片加载+LRU缓存策略
权限审计 日志压缩IO瓶颈 异步压缩+Zstandard高性能算法

四、今日测试重点

测试类型 关键场景 验收标准
回归测试 借阅超时全链路(正常/异常场景) 100%流程覆盖
性能测试 Faiss索引加载并发压力 内存波动≤10%,无OOM
安全测试 JWT令牌版本号强制刷新 旧令牌立即失效

五、风险与应对

风险 应对措施
Faiss索引加载导致服务不稳定 监控内存,超过阈值自动降级至简单推荐策略
A/B测试数据偏差影响决策 增加数据校验层,异常数据自动告警并暂停实验
权限热更新全量后性能下降 备用方案:夜间低峰期分批生效,观察无异常后全量

六、今日里程碑

🚀 借阅模块正式交付(所有测试通过,UI优化完成)
🚀 权限模块上线生产(动态权限+审计日志全量发布)
🚀 推荐算法A/B测试进入稳定运行期(数据准确率≥98%)

posted @ 2025-04-25 22:34  马瑞鑫03  阅读(16)  评论(0)    收藏  举报